JOB SUMMARY:
Responsible for strategic program resource management release management and project governance. Provides direction and guidance to managers and oversees the programs output and product by promoting an atmosphere of cooperation and collaboration. Works closely with stakeholders senior leadership business partners and delivery and program leaders to control cost identify dependencies resolve cross-program or strategic issues to successfully meet delivery timelines and deliver business value. Introduces industry best practices and incorporates processes and procedures.
MAJOR R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Portfolio Project & Program Delivery: Drive a critical portfolio of projects & programs in support of Parks Technology and our guest experience by providing overall leadership to project management structure. Work with Product & Technology teams to develop track analyze and publish project and financial reports scorecards and program/project performance trends. This role supports the portfolio both internationally & domestically including UO USH & USJ.
- Strategic Planning: Key contributor to annual strategic planning process for assessment of critical resources and financial estimation in support of advancing the organization vision & mission.
- People Leadership: Build & lead a high performing team of project managers program managers release train engineers scrum masters and others achieving operational excellence to achieve and exceed goals and objectives
- PMO Maturity Process & Tools: Execute up on and contribute to process improvements and best practices across PMO to support delivery excellence. Work broadly with both Business and Technology to ensure that best practice management structure and processes are implemented and managed to drive scope management and on-time/on-budget development and deployment.
- Stakeholder Management: Maintain strong relationships with key stakeholders to achieve robust and sustainable governance model. Provide overall leadership to project management structure approach and reporting. Work broadly with both Business and Technology to insure alignment across project and program delivery.
- Risk & Issue Management: Oversee the critical area of risk management dependency management and mitigation; inclusive of issue identification risk assessment and mitigation development and recommendations.
- Agile Transformation: Contribute to our the agile transformation strategy
- Understand and actively participate in Environmental Health & Safety responsibilities by following established policy procedures training and team member involvement activities.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
